5. Material Quality

Material quality is a foundational component determining the longevity, comfort, and overall value perception of apparel displaying humorous gaming references. The selection of appropriate materials directly influences the vibrancy and durability of printed designs, affecting how well the humorous message is conveyed over time. Substandard fabrics can result in faded graphics, shrinkage, or distortion after washing, effectively negating the visual impact of the design and diminishing consumer satisfaction. Higher-quality materials not only enhance print longevity but also provide superior comfort, encouraging frequent wear and repeated exposure of the design, thereby maximizing its intended humorous effect.

The choice of fabric weight, weave, and fiber composition affects both the tactile experience and the printability of the garment. Lightweight, breathable fabrics, such as ringspun cotton or cotton blends, offer enhanced comfort for everyday wear, while tightly woven fabrics provide a smoother surface for sharper, more detailed prints. Conversely, heavier, less refined materials may result in a coarser print texture and reduced comfort. The specific printing technique employed, such as screen printing or direct-to-garment (DTG) printing, also necessitates careful material selection to ensure optimal ink adhesion and color vibrancy. For instance, DTG printing often yields superior results on smooth, tightly knit fabrics, whereas screen printing may be more suitable for textured or heavier materials. This shows the importance of choosing the most compatible material to achieve the optimal printing and appearance quality to create desirable humorous gaming apparel.

In conclusion, material quality is inextricably linked to the success and perceived value of garments featuring humorous gaming references. Investing in durable, comfortable, and print-compatible materials not only enhances the visual impact of the design but also fosters positive brand associations and encourages repeat purchases. The long-term cost-effectiveness of using high-quality materials outweighs the initial expense, as it reduces the likelihood of returns, replacements, and negative customer reviews. The consideration of textile properties is thus a critical factor in the overall production and marketing strategy for this specific apparel category.

6. Print durability

Print durability represents a critical factor in the sustained appeal and value of apparel featuring humorous gaming references. The longevity of the printed design directly impacts consumer satisfaction and the garment’s overall lifespan. Deterioration of the print diminishes the visual impact of the humor and reduces the garment’s wearability.

  • Ink Type and Adhesion

    The type of ink used and its adhesion properties are fundamental to print durability. Plastisol inks, known for their robustness, tend to exhibit greater resistance to cracking and fading compared to water-based inks, though the latter offer a softer feel. Proper curing of the ink, involving heat application to ensure complete bonding with the fabric, is crucial. Insufficient curing results in premature degradation of the print when subjected to washing or abrasion. Example: Screen-printed shirts using high-quality plastisol inks and proper curing techniques often maintain vibrant colors and sharp details for several years, while poorly printed garments may exhibit significant fading after only a few washes. The choice of printing method should align with material and intended longevity.

  • Fabric Composition and Preparation

    The fabric’s composition significantly influences print durability. Tightly woven fabrics, such as those used in higher-quality cotton shirts, provide a smoother surface for ink adhesion, reducing the risk of cracking and peeling. Pre-treating the fabric before printing, often involving the application of a primer or coating, can further enhance ink adhesion and improve the print’s resistance to washing. Example: A 100% ringspun cotton shirt, pre-treated and printed with durable inks, will generally exhibit superior print durability compared to a lower-quality, loosely woven blend that has not been pre-treated. Quality fabrics increase the price point and reduce the possibility of damage to designs.

  • Washing and Care Instructions

    Adherence to proper washing and care instructions significantly extends the lifespan of printed designs. Washing the garment inside-out, using cold water, and avoiding harsh detergents can minimize fading and cracking. Tumble drying on low heat or air drying further reduces the risk of print damage. Communicating these care instructions clearly to the consumer is essential. Example: A shirt printed with a complex design, if washed incorrectly (e.g., using hot water and harsh detergents), will likely experience premature fading and cracking, regardless of the ink quality or printing technique. Instructions are often included on tags with the t-shirt.

  • Print Complexity and Coverage

    The complexity and extent of the printed design can impact its durability. Designs with large areas of solid ink coverage are more susceptible to cracking compared to designs with smaller, more dispersed elements. Intricate details and fine lines may also be more prone to wear and tear. Careful design considerations, such as minimizing large areas of solid ink and using appropriate line weights, can improve print durability. Example: A shirt with a full-front print consisting of a single solid block of color is more likely to exhibit cracking after repeated washing compared to a shirt with a similar design composed of smaller, spaced-out elements. Designs must have proper spacing or risk degradation.

The interplay of ink type, fabric composition, washing practices, and design complexity dictates the long-term viability of humorous gaming apparel. Durable prints uphold the humor and value proposition, encouraging repeat wear and brand loyalty. Conversely, prints susceptible to degradation diminish the garment’s appeal and undermine consumer satisfaction, especially in the niche marketplace of apparel referencing specific video games.

7. Licensing rights

The legal framework surrounding intellectual property governs the production and sale of apparel featuring humorous references to video games. Licensing rights, specifically pertaining to trademarks and copyrights, are critical considerations for both manufacturers and retailers operating in this niche market.

  • Trademark Usage

    Video game titles, character names, and logos are typically protected by trademark. Unauthorized use of these trademarks on apparel constitutes infringement. Example: A manufacturer creating a t-shirt featuring the “Super Mario” logo without Nintendo’s permission is violating trademark law. Legal ramifications can include cease-and-desist orders, financial penalties, and seizure of infringing goods.

  • Copyright Protection

    Copyright law protects the original artistic elements of video games, including character designs, artwork, and musical scores. Replicating copyrighted material on apparel without authorization infringes upon the copyright holder’s rights. Example: Printing a direct copy of character artwork from The Legend of Zelda on a t-shirt without a license is copyright infringement. Consequences mirror those for trademark violations.

  • Licensing Agreements

    Apparel manufacturers can obtain licenses from video game companies to legally use their trademarks and copyrighted material. These agreements typically involve royalty payments and adherence to specific design guidelines. Example: A company securing a license from Activision Blizzard to produce Overwatch-themed t-shirts pays royalties based on sales and must comply with design restrictions stipulated in the agreement.

  • Fair Use Considerations

    The fair use doctrine allows for limited use of copyrighted material for purposes such as parody or commentary, without requiring permission from the copyright holder. However, the application of fair use to apparel featuring humorous video game references is often ambiguous and subject to legal interpretation. Example: A t-shirt featuring a satirical depiction of a well-known video game character might be argued as fair use, but the outcome depends on various factors, including the transformative nature of the design and its potential impact on the market for the original work.

Understanding and respecting licensing rights is crucial for avoiding legal disputes and ensuring the sustainable production and sale of apparel featuring humorous video game references. While fair use may offer some protection, securing appropriate licenses from copyright and trademark holders is the most reliable strategy for mitigating legal risks and fostering a collaborative relationship with the video game industry.

8. Market trends

Evolving consumer preferences, technological advancements, and shifting cultural landscapes exert a profound influence on the demand and design of apparel featuring humorous references to video games. Adapting to these trends is crucial for sustained market relevance.

  • Nostalgia Marketing

    A prominent trend involves leveraging nostalgia for classic video games. Apparel featuring 8-bit graphics, retro console designs, and references to iconic games from the 1980s and 1990s often resonate strongly with older gamers. This trend capitalizes on the emotional connection that individuals have with their childhood gaming experiences. For example, a t-shirt depicting a pixelated character from Space Invaders elicits a sense of familiarity and nostalgia, driving sales among a specific demographic.

  • Current Gaming Sensations

    Conversely, incorporating references to currently popular video games can generate significant demand. Designs featuring characters, catchphrases, or memes from titles like Fortnite, Among Us, or Minecraft appeal to a younger, more contemporary audience. This strategy requires agility and responsiveness to rapidly changing gaming trends. An example is the proliferation of Among Us-themed apparel coinciding with the game’s surge in popularity. The immediacy of the reference is key to capturing the attention of this demographic.

  • Esports and Streaming Culture

    The growing influence of esports and streaming culture presents opportunities for apparel featuring team logos, player nicknames, or in-game references specific to competitive gaming. Designs that resonate with fans of popular esports titles like League of Legends or Counter-Strike: Global Offensive can generate significant revenue. An example is the sale of team jerseys or t-shirts featuring the in-game names of professional players. The designs often include stylized logos with unique and recognizable imagery.

  • Meme Culture and Internet Humor

    The integration of internet memes and humor relevant to gaming culture can also enhance the appeal of apparel. Designs incorporating popular meme formats or satirical commentary on gaming trends can resonate with a broad audience familiar with internet culture. An example is a t-shirt featuring the “Distracted Boyfriend” meme adapted to a gaming context. The designs need to be quick and must be culturally relevant to make the joke land with the proper intended audience.
